Elastic Copilot es un asistente de ingeniería de software impulsado por IA diseñado para mejorar la experiencia de codificación dentro de Visual Studio Code (VS Code). Al aprovechar la comprensión avanzada del código y la asistencia inteligente, permite a los desarrolladores escribir código de alta calidad y listo para producción de manera eficiente. Elastic Copilot se integra perfectamente en el flujo de trabajo de desarrollo, ofreciendo características como acceso al terminal, integración con el sistema de archivos, un navegador en el editor y un seguimiento completo del historial de desarrollo. Con sus capacidades de contexto de modelo completo, asegura que los desarrolladores tengan las herramientas necesarias para construir, depurar y probar software de manera efectiva.
Características y Funcionalidades Clave:
- Acceso al Terminal: Ejecuta comandos, instala paquetes, realiza pruebas y lleva a cabo operaciones del sistema directamente desde VS Code, agilizando el proceso de desarrollo.
- Integración con el Sistema de Archivos: Crea, modifica y organiza archivos y directorios con una comprensión integral de la estructura de tu proyecto, facilitando una gestión eficiente del proyecto.
- Navegador en el Editor: Prueba aplicaciones web en tiempo real dentro de un navegador integrado, permitiendo una retroalimentación inmediata sobre los cambios en el código y mejorando la experiencia de depuración.
- Historial de Desarrollo: Captura cada paso del desarrollo, permitiendo revisar el proceso y la capacidad de revertir a cualquier punto en el tiempo, proporcionando así una red de seguridad para la experimentación y la iteración.
- Comprensión del Código: Utiliza un análisis avanzado basado en herramientas para comprender tu base de código sin indexación manual, ofreciendo profundos conocimientos sobre la estructura del proyecto, las dependencias y los patrones de código.
- Puntos de Control: Guarda automáticamente instantáneas de tu espacio de trabajo después de cada paso de tarea, permitiendo el seguimiento de cambios, la reversión cuando sea necesario y la experimentación confiada con el código.
Valor Principal y Problema Resuelto:
Elastic Copilot aborda los desafíos que enfrentan los desarrolladores al gestionar bases de código complejas y mantener alta calidad de código. Al proporcionar asistencia inteligente de código, entornos de prueba en tiempo real y un seguimiento completo del desarrollo, agiliza el proceso de codificación, reduce la probabilidad de errores y mejora la productividad. Su integración dentro de VS Code asegura una experiencia sin interrupciones, permitiendo a los desarrolladores centrarse en escribir y refinar el código sin la necesidad de cambiar entre múltiples herramientas. En última instancia, Elastic Copilot empodera a los desarrolladores para entregar proyectos robustos y listos para producción de manera más eficiente.